In this tutorial you will learn how to make a simple push button. Like the one you see below.


Step 1 : Setting up the document 

            Open a new flash document, open the properties panel if its 
            not already opened (ctrl+F3). Then set the dimensions to 300 px 
            by 100 px, fps at 10 and background colour to black. 

Step 2 : Drawing your Shape

            Ok make a rectangle like you see below, using the rectangle tool 
            (R). Now give it some text by clicking the text tool(T). Make sure  
            the text is set to 'Static' this can be done in the properties panel 
            (ctrl+F3) Its a choice box on the left hand side on the panel. Then
            click on the rectangle (with text tool) and start typing if your text 
            is too big or small that can also be changed in the properties 
            panel.

Step 3 : Converting it to a symbol

            Select your rectangle(all of it) with the arrow tool (V). Right click  
            on the rectangle and click on Convert to Symbol (F8 ). Name it 
            whatever you want then as its behaviour click 'button', then click 
            ok.

Step 4 : Giving it Different Roll Over and Press Down Look

            Now select your button and double click on it. This will bring you 
            into an editing mode meant just for editing your button. Press F6
            three times (this creates a key frame of your button on the 
            timeline). Now on your time line click on the second frame (over).
            Now just change the colour of your text, by selecting the text and 
            bringing up the properties panel (ctrl+F3). Now click on frame 3
            (down) on your timeline. This time select only the rectangle and 
            change the colour of it thru the properties panel. You can leave 
            the last button blank. Now preview the button (ctrl+enter).
